About Summer Walker
Summer Walker emerged from Atlanta's R&B scene with a voice that sits in the space between whisper and song. Her debut album Over It became a sleeper hit, driven by the viral success of "Playing Games" and the collaborations that followed—Drake showing up on "Girls Need Love," London On Da Track and A Boogie wit da Hoodie on "Come Thru." Her music exists in that gray area between lo-fi bedroom pop and legitimate R&B productions, all understated vocal runs and beats that sit just slightly off-kilter. She doesn't announce herself loudly; instead, she lets you lean in to hear her. That approach—sometimes cryptic, sometimes brutally direct lyrically—has made her a fixture for people who treat R&B as a thinking person's genre. Her follow-up projects continued this formula: intimate, skeptical about relationships, and deeply invested in sound design that other artists were still catching up to.
Summer Walker's shows are deliberately low-energy in the best way. Crowds are quiet, attentive, mostly still—people actually listening rather than waiting for drops. She moves minimally onstage, which somehow makes the performance feel more genuine. The vibe is less party, more late-night conversation.
Known for Playing Games, Girls Need Love, Come Thru, Wearing a Wire, Session 32
Summer Walker + Miami
Summer Walker has maintained a quiet but steady presence in Miami over the years, building a devoted following among the city's R&B heads who appreciate her understated approach to heartbreak and desire. When she took the stage at loanDepot park in July 2025, she delivered a lean eight-song set that cut straight to the point. Opening with 'Heart of a Woman,' she moved through her catalog with the kind of economy that suggested she wasn't interested in filler. 'Session 32' landed differently here—a song that feels more introspective than most, letting the sparse production breathe in the humid Miami night. By the time she reached 'No Love' and closer 'Insane,' the crowd had gotten what they came for: an artist who understands that sometimes less is actually more.
